a practical guide to adopting the universal verification methodology
时间: 2024-02-05 14:01:09 浏览: 25
通用验证方法(Universal Verification Methodology, UVM)是一种用于验证集成电路设计的标准方法。采用UVM可以提高验证效率,降低成本,并增加设计的可靠性。以下是采用UVM的实用指南:
首先,了解UVM的基本概念和原理。UVM是一种基于系统级验证的方法,采用了面向对象的编程技术,并且基于硬件描述语言(HDL)建立。需要对UVM的主要组成部分、工作原理和优势有清晰的认识。
其次,学习UVM的代码结构和规范。了解UVM中的类、对象、接口、事务、测试用例等概念,掌握UVM中使用的基本类和库,并且遵循UVM的最佳实践来编写测试环境和测试用例。
接着,熟悉UVM的建模和仿真技术。掌握UVM中的建模和仿真方法,包括使用事务级建模、驱动、监视器、代理、环境、交易级别的抽象层次(TLM)等技术来建立完整的测试环境。
然后,实践UVM的设计和验证流程。在实际项目中,根据UVM流程的要求,构建测试环境、编写测试用例、执行仿真和调试测试结果,不断优化和改进验证流程。
最后,持续学习和改进。对UVM的采用和实践过程中,及时总结经验,不断学习新的技术和方法,提高验证效率和质量。
总之,采用UVM需要深入理解其原理和规范,掌握相关的技术和工具,不断实践和改进验证流程,这样才能真正发挥UVM的优势,提高验证效率,降低成本,并增加设计的可靠性。
相关问题
In this paper, we have combined background information with 3D mapping of foregrounds and proposedan occlusion-free model for multiple objects tracking in a complex scenario. As a result, designing a trainedobject detector that does not overlook objects is tough. We can get noisy candidate object locations bysubtracting the background. To get an acceptable quality foreground object, we analyzed and processedeach noisy candidate region. We use the background information model to generate a graph embeddingtracker for each prospective region for localization. Objects that move in a sequential manner arelocalized and their states are updated frame by frame. A basic data relationship between backgroundreference objects and to manage size variations, object fragmentation, occlusions, and lost tracks,background subtraction is used to find targets. Because both graph embedding technique and backgroundremoval could produce errors at numerous times, object states are determined utilizing the informationfrom both. Finally, the system is tested using videos of pedestrians, moving automobiles, and otherobjects from various datasets. The benefits of adopting a robust visual tracker based on backgroundinformation in a MOT framework are demonstrated by simulation results, which demonstrate that ourtechnique is competitive even when data association is minimal.翻译成中文
在本文中,我们将背景信息与前景的3D映射相结合,提出了一种在复杂场景中无遮挡多物体跟踪的模型。因此,设计一个不会忽略物体的训练对象检测器是很困难的。我们可以通过减去背景来获取嘈杂的候选物体位置。为了得到可接受的质量前景物体,我们分析和处理了每个嘈杂的候选区域。我们使用背景信息模型为每个潜在区域生成图嵌入跟踪器以进行定位。按顺序移动的物体被定位,它们的状态逐帧更新。为了管理大小变化、物体分裂、遮挡和丢失跟踪,使用背景减法来查找目标之间的基本数据关系。由于图嵌入技术和背景去除都可能在许多时候产生错误,因此使用两者的信息来确定物体状态。最后,使用来自各种数据集的行人、移动汽车和其他物体的视频对系统进行测试。通过模拟结果展示了采用基于背景信息的强大视觉跟踪器在MOT框架中的优点,即使数据关联很少,我们的技术也是有竞争力的。
Recently, the renowned actor Zhang Songwen has sparked a fascinating phenomenon known as "two-way rejection", which has captured the attention of many and inspired the masses. The roots of this phenomenon are complex, with one of the fundamental causes being the fear of failure that plagues most of us. Rejection can instill a sense of inadequacy and a fear of being perceived as a failure, which can be challenging to overcome. However, the concept of "two-way rejection" teaches us that rejection is a natural part of life, and it's acceptable to reject and be rejected in return. This empowers us to recognize that life is not just about failures, but also about perseverance, and striving to achieve our aspirations, which may include fame and fortune. Despite the distractions we may encounter, the concept of "two-way rejection" reminds us to turn away from erroneous opportunities and remain steadfast in our principles and moral compass. While there are both advantages and drawbacks to this approach, "two-way rejection" ultimately inspires us to embrace rejection, learn from it, and emerge stronger and more self-assured. However, it is essential to distinguish between a sound and an unsound opportunity to avoid blindly rejecting the right ones. In conclusion, the concept of "two-way rejection" should be approached with discretion, but it can prove to be a valuable tool in enabling us to adhere to our goals and persevere through rejection. It teaches us to embrace rejection, learn from it, and move forward with confidence, ultimately empowering us to achieve our dreams and aspirations.结合双向拒绝进行内容补充
The concept of "two-way rejection" is not only about rejecting others but also about being willing to accept rejection ourselves. It encourages us to be open to constructive criticism and feedback, which can help us improve ourselves and our skills. By embracing rejection, we can learn from our mistakes, understand our weaknesses, and work on improving them.
Moreover, "two-way rejection" also emphasizes the importance of communication. It is essential to communicate effectively and honestly with others, whether we are rejecting them or being rejected. We must be respectful and considerate of other people's feelings while also being true to ourselves and our goals.
Another aspect of "two-way rejection" is the idea of resilience. It is about bouncing back from rejection and not letting it define us. When we face rejection, it can be tempting to give up and lose hope, but by embracing "two-way rejection," we can develop resilience and determination to keep pushing forward.
In summary, "two-way rejection" is a powerful concept that can help us overcome the fear of failure and embrace rejection. It encourages us to communicate effectively, be open to feedback, and develop resilience in the face of rejection. By adopting this approach, we can become more self-assured and empowered to achieve our dreams and aspirations.